DETAILED MACROSEGREGATION STUDIES USING A TANDEM VAN DE GRAAFF ACCELERATOR FACILITY.

Abstract

The Tandem Van de Graaff Accelerator of the University of Minnesota is described in terms of its application and advantages in determining the extent of macrosegregation in cast steel billets. Point analyses 1-mm or larger in diameter for all elements down to helium in the periodic table can be taken to a depth of 1-mm without destroying the surface being analyzed. Therefore, microscopy of the same area can be correlated with the analyses. The alternative is to analyze drilling samples which then have to be produced in a solution form before analysis can be conducted by instrumental chemical analysis techniques.
